Climbing roses - failed

 This is a painting from life that was a flop.

I was not completely happy with that and so I retouched it in the studio. Mistake!!! 

Lesson: if it is a painting from life, do not work on it from memory and feelings of the day after. Take it out again in front of the real subject instead.

Sheep in Ystradfawr

I forgot to take my brushes with me, so I painted with fingers, twigs and leaves.

A nice and unexpected challenge I really enjoyed in Ystradfawr Nature Reserve.
